CernVM-FS  2.13.0
All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
TaskCatalogDownload Member List

This is the complete list of members for TaskCatalogDownload, including all inherited members.

CallbackPtr typedefObservable< CatalogDownloadResult >
Callbacks typedefObservable< CatalogDownloadResult >protected
CallbackTN typedefCallbackable< CatalogDownloadResult >
catalog_mgr_TaskCatalogDownloadprivate
MakeCallback(typename BoundCallback< CatalogDownloadResult, DelegateT >::CallbackMethod method, DelegateT *delegate)Callbackable< CatalogDownloadResult >inlinestatic
MakeCallback(typename Callback< CatalogDownloadResult >::CallbackFunction function)Callbackable< CatalogDownloadResult >inlinestatic
MakeClosure(typename BoundClosure< CatalogDownloadResult, DelegateT, ClosureDataT >::CallbackMethod method, DelegateT *delegate, const ClosureDataT &closure_data)Callbackable< CatalogDownloadResult >inlinestatic
NotifyListeners(const CatalogDownloadResult &parameter)Observable< CatalogDownloadResult >protected
Observable()Observable< CatalogDownloadResult >protected
OnTerminate()TubeConsumer< CatalogItem >inlineprotectedvirtual
Process(CatalogItem *input_hash)TaskCatalogDownloadprotectedvirtual
RegisterListener(typename BoundClosure< CatalogDownloadResult, DelegateT, ClosureDataT >::CallbackMethod method, DelegateT *delegate, ClosureDataT data)Observable< CatalogDownloadResult >
RegisterListener(typename BoundCallback< CatalogDownloadResult, DelegateT >::CallbackMethod method, DelegateT *delegate)Observable< CatalogDownloadResult >
RegisterListener(typename Callback< CatalogDownloadResult >::CallbackFunction fn)Observable< CatalogDownloadResult >
RegisterListener(CallbackPtr callback_object)Observable< CatalogDownloadResult >protected
SingleCopy()SingleCopyinlineprotected
TaskCatalogDownload(catalog::SimpleCatalogManager *catalog_mgr, Tube< CatalogItem > *tube_in, Tube< CatalogItem > *tube_counter)TaskCatalogDownloadinline
tube_TubeConsumer< CatalogItem >protected
tube_counter_TaskCatalogDownloadprivate
TubeConsumer(Tube< CatalogItem > *tube)TubeConsumer< CatalogItem >inlineexplicitprotected
UnregisterListener(CallbackPtr callback_object)Observable< CatalogDownloadResult >
UnregisterListeners()Observable< CatalogDownloadResult >
~Observable()Observable< CatalogDownloadResult >virtual
~TubeConsumer()TubeConsumer< CatalogItem >inlinevirtual